C10H9Cl2N3 — CID 91333470
2,6-bis(chloromethyl)quinazolin-4-amine (PubChem CID 91333470) has the molecular formula C10H9Cl2N3 and a molecular weight of 242.11 g/mol. Its IUPAC name is 2,6-bis(chloromethyl)quinazolin-4-amine.
